BJP MLA has given Books with Pics, So Why Can’t Bava? – Corporator Kulai

Mangaluru: BJP workers had staged a protest in front of the Zilla Panchayat office in Mangaluru on 13 June opposing B A Moideen Bava, MLA from Mangaluru City North, distributing notebooks to children of government schools in his constituency with his photographs and advertisement from a real estate group in which the MLA’s brother is a partner. During the protest, addressing the gathering, Nalin Kumar Kateel, MP, alleged that the MLA has distributed the books with a political motive. The MP demanded that the books be withdrawn.

Kateel had said, “Since independence Congress was involved in the politics of polarisation of caste, creed and now it had extended this even to education. We are not against donating books to school children but oppose the intention behind it. Being the MLA since four years he hasn’t given books like this but now eyeing the coming polls he has given the books. If you distribute books without political intention, I will garland you”. In response to the protest and statements made by MP Kateel, Congress leader and Corporator Prathibha Kulai addressed the media persons during a press meet held at Mangalore press club.

Kulai said, “I want to ask MP Nalin Kumar Kateel to comment on the distribution of notebooks by Hebbal legislator Narayanaswamy with the BJP symbol, and photos of the MLA and his wife printed on the books. The MP had objected to and criticised MLA B A Moideen Bava for distributing notebooks to children at all schools in his constituency with his photographs printed on them. But how about MLA Narayanaswamy donating books with personal photos. This is not the first time that MLA Bava has donated books -he has been distributing notebooks in the past. There is no political motive in it. There are no photographs of development works initiated by the MLA in the notebooks as alleged by the BJP. There are only photographs of the MLA with the schoolchildren on the books”.

The corporator further said, “The notebooks are useful for the school children. Children do not exercise the franchise. Further, the photographs were printed to ensure that children have fair knowledge on their local legislator. If the BJP leaders want, they too can distribute notebooks and umbrellas to school children. Bava will distribute notebooks to the needy students from not only his constituency but also other parts of the district. Using the schools and children for political gains is inhuman. If anyone wishes to get notebooks, he or she can contact the MLA’s office”.
